Tisk ESC/POS z prohlížeče: Průvodce pro vývojáře

Problém s tiskem z prohlížeče

Pokud jste se někdy pokusili vytisknout účtenku z webové aplikace, znáte tu bolest: window.print() otevře dialogové okno pro tisk, vykreslí stránku jako PDF a nemá žádnou podporu pro příkazy ESC/POS, jako je automatické oříznutí nebo vlastní šířka papíru.

Pro termální tiskárny účtenek je to zásadní problém. Potřebujete:

  • Tichý tisk — žádné dialogové okno, žádná interakce uživatele
  • Příkazy ESC/POS — pro automatické oříznutí, tučný text, zarovnání, čárové kódy
  • Spolehlivé kódování — UTF-8 na správnou kódovou stránku pro vaši tiskárnu
  • Podpora napříč platformami — Mac, Windows, Linux

Řešením je lokální WebSocket bridge — malá aplikace běžící na pozadí na počítači uživatele, která přijímá tiskové úlohy z vaší webové aplikace a odesílá nezpracované příkazy ESC/POS na tiskárnu.


Jak funguje WebSocket Bridge

Related Articles

MenuForma Products